Kawalan Versi - Bagaimana untuk menyemak cawangan mana cawangan git semasa berdasarkan?
滿天的星座
滿天的星座 2017-05-17 10:02:04
0
4
1513

Contohnya, saya potong dari dahan mana branch A 切出一个 branch B
然后对branch B做了一系列的操作
然后忘记了branch B
Bolehkah saya mengetahui cawangan mana ia dicipta?

滿天的星座
滿天的星座

membalas semua(4)
迷茫

git reflog --date=local | grep <branchname>
Anda boleh menyemak ini: http://stackoverflow.com/ques...

小葫芦

Anda boleh mencari cawangan yang berasaskannya dengan melihat log komit, iaitu menggunakan pilihan git log命令,不过需要借助一些命令选项。你可以使用--decorate选项来在提交日志中显示分支信息,以及--graph选项以ASCII图形形式显示分支历史,当然你还需要--all untuk memastikan semua maklumat cawangan dipaparkan:

Itu

git log --graph --all --decorate

atau

git log --graph --all --decorate=short

Kemudian anda boleh mencari cawangan semasa dalam keputusan dan mengikuti garis cawangan untuk mencari cawangan induknya Kerana warna antara cawangan bersebelahan adalah berbeza, anda sepatutnya dapat mencarinya jika anda melihat dengan teliti.

Caranya agak kekok, harap maaf. Saya harap seseorang boleh memberi saya cara yang lebih baik.

我想大声告诉你

git jauh tunjukkan asal
Lihat alamat jauh, cawangan terpencil, dan surat-menyurat antara cawangan tempatan dan cawangan terpencil.

为情所困

git checkout -
Potong ke cawangan sebelumnya dan jalankan dua kali, sekali ke cawangan sebelumnya dan sekali untuk beralih semula

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an